How long after you close do you get the keys?
The contract terms will determine when you can move in after closing. In some cases, it will be immediately after the closing appointment. You will receive the keys and head straight to your new home. In other situations, the seller may request 30, 45 or even 60 days of occupancy after the closing of the home.

Can you have two light bills in your name?
You can have two or more residential electric bills in your name. In order to pay multiple electric bills at once, you may be able to set up an online account, link the accounts in your name to the same username, and make a payment or payments.

When should I cancel my Internet when moving?
About a month before moving, you should call and notify any relevant services that you need to cancel, transfer or set up new service. By calling in advance, you're not only helping yourself, but also these companies are more likely to be friendly and give you helpful service.

Will my new broadband provider cancel my old contract?
Once you've chosen the broadband deal that you want, simply click through the steps to contact your new provider to tell them you want to switch. They will cancel your contract with your old provider and set up the new start date for your contract.
